Abstract
The presenting symptoms of sensitive teeth are multi-factorial, and from the perspective of restorative dentistry, make a differential diagnosis of true dentine hypersensitivity a challenge. This paper discusses the common causes of tooth sensitivity, focusing on restorative (operative) aspects and tooth whitening (bleaching). Restorative strategies for managing the condition and recommended dental materials are reviewed.
